Peter W. Killian, an American Airlines captain from Syosset, New York, was a veteran pilot since 1929 with over 15 years of airliner experience and more than four million commercial miles flown. On February 23-24, 1959, while captaining Flight 937, a DC-6 from Newark to Detroit, he and his crew observed three glowing UFOs pacing their aircraft for 45 minutes near Williamsport, Pennsylvania. Killian radioed other airliners, confirming sightings by Captain A.D. Yates and Engineer L.E. Baney, who tracked the objects from Lockhaven to Youngstown, Ohio. He distinguished the UFOs from Orion's Belt stars and dismissed jet refueling, noting no radar returns and varying lights. The case drew NICAP investigation, including interviews and reports submitted by affiliates. Air Force attributed it to a KC-97 refueling mission with B-47s, though witnesses disputed this. Killian's credible testimony bolstered UFO evidence, challenging official explanations.
